Program Overview

The Bachelor of Early Childhood Education at James Cook University (JCU) Singapore is an undergraduate program designed for students seeking comprehensive knowledge and practical skills in early childhood development, pedagogy, and educational leadership. The program equips graduates with expertise in curriculum design, child psychology, learning assessment, and inclusive teaching practices, preparing them for professional roles in early childhood centers, preschools, and educational organizations. Students gain hands-on experience in planning, implementing, and evaluating learning programs, ensuring readiness for careers that nurture the cognitive, social, and emotional development of young children.

Curriculum: The curriculum integrates core education principles with specialized modules in early childhood pedagogy. Core subjects include educational psychology, child development, communication in education, and curriculum design. Specialized modules cover play-based learning, inclusive education, leadership in early childhood settings, assessment and evaluation, and contemporary issues in early childhood education. Practical placements, workshops, and teaching simulations allow students to apply theoretical knowledge in real-world learning environments, developing instructional, leadership, and reflective practice skills.

Research Focus: The program emphasizes applied research in early childhood education and developmental psychology. Key research areas include learning assessment, inclusive practices, early literacy and numeracy, social-emotional development, and pedagogical innovation. Students collaborate with faculty on research projects exploring educational strategies, child engagement, and effective teaching methodologies to enhance early learning outcomes.

Industry Engagement: JCU Singapore maintains strong partnerships with preschools, early learning centers, community organizations, and educational agencies. Students gain practical exposure through supervised placements, workshops, seminars, and community engagement projects, bridging academic learning with professional practice. Industry engagement enhances employability and prepares graduates for educational leadership and teaching roles in early childhood settings.

Global Perspective: Situated in Singapore, a multicultural and internationally connected city, the program provides exposure to global early childhood education practices and international pedagogical standards. Students study with an international cohort, gaining insights into cross-cultural learning approaches, early education policies, and curriculum innovations. Academic mobility between JCU Singapore and Australian campuses (Townsville & Cairns) offers additional networking and international exposure, preparing graduates for careers in diverse early childhood education environments worldwide.

Undergraduate Entry Requirements

Application Fee: SGD 260

Academic Qualifications: Applicants for undergraduate programs typically require a minimum academic achievement of 60% or above in their previous academic qualifications.

English Language Proficiency:

  • IELTS: Overall band score of  6.0 with a minimum of 6.0 in each component.
  • TOEFL: Overall score of 74 or higher.
  • PTE: Overall score of 52 or higher.

Graduates of the Bachelor of Early Childhood Education at James Cook University (JCU) Singapore have diverse career opportunities in early learning, education management, and child development. Each role leverages pedagogical, leadership, and analytical skills.

Early Childhood Teacher: Graduates design and deliver curriculum-based learning programs for children in preschool and early learning settings.

Preschool / Kindergarten Director: Professionals manage the operations, staff, and curriculum implementation of early childhood centers.

Educational Coordinator: Graduates develop and oversee educational programs, policies, and learning strategies for early learning institutions.

Child Development Specialist: Professionals assess and support children’s cognitive, social, and emotional development, providing guidance to educators and parents.

Inclusive Education Specialist: Graduates design and implement programs for children with diverse learning needs, promoting accessibility and equity in early learning.

Curriculum Designer: Professionals create innovative and developmentally appropriate learning resources, lesson plans, and teaching frameworks.

Educational Consultant: Graduates provide advisory services to early learning centers, schools, and education authorities on curriculum and pedagogical best practices.

Family and Community Engagement Officer: Professionals support parental involvement and community-based initiatives to enhance early childhood learning.

Training and Development Specialist: Graduates deliver professional development programs for early childhood educators and support staff.

Further Academic / Postgraduate Study: Graduates can pursue master’s programs in early childhood education, educational leadership, or developmental psychology, enhancing expertise and career prospects in teaching, administration, and policy development.
